From e7fa327bc6b7012b8cf6fb731e571ba4fdf0f5bd Mon Sep 17 00:00:00 2001 From: cschabert Date: Thu, 28 Oct 2021 12:57:54 +0200 Subject: [PATCH] add java build to sonar check --- bamboo-specs/src/main/java/buildjob/PlanSpec.java |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/bamboo-specs/src/main/java/buildjob/PlanSpec.java b/bamboo-specs/src/main/java/buildjob/PlanSpec.java index e30a99623..fb9a09ef1 100644 --- a/bamboo-specs/src/main/java/buildjob/PlanSpec.java +++ b/bamboo-specs/src/main/java/buildjob/PlanSpec.java @@ -144,6 +144,15 @@ public class PlanSpec { new VcsCheckoutTask() .description("Checkout Default Repository") .checkoutItems(new CheckoutItem().defaultRepository()), + new ScriptTask() + .description("Build") + .location(Location.FILE) + .fileFromPath("bamboo-specs/src/main/resources/scripts/build-java.sh") + .argument(SERVICE_NAME), + createJUnitParserTask() + .description("Resultparser") + .resultDirectories("**/test-reports/*.xml, **/target/surefire-reports/*.xml, **/target/failsafe-reports/*.xml") + .enabled(true), new ScriptTask() .description("Sonar") .location(Location.FILE)